The Des Moines metro-area once struggled to unite all of their EMS agencies and multiple hospitals with one another during time-sensitive emergencies, such as stroke and heart attacks. EMS and the emergency department used a legacy system of telephone calls when preparing a patient for critical care, making multiple calls to alert the appropriate care teams and relay important patient information including ETA, case type, vital signs, and more.

EMS services in the Des Moines area recognized a need for a solution that would get all members of the care team on the same page and potentially improve treatment times, patient care, and team coordination.
